#d1dfbf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1dfbf is composed of 82% red, 87.5%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.3%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 86.3 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 81.2%. #d1dfbf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a3bf7f.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d1dfbf color description : Light grayish green.
#d1dfbf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1dfbf has RGB values of R:209, G:223,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 13754303.
